Native Windows
--------------
.. note::
It is easier to install OCRmyPDF on Windows Subsystem for Linux.
.. note::
Administrator privileges will be required for some of these steps.

Chocolatey automatically selects appropriate versions of these applications. If you
are installing them manually, please install 64-bit versions of all applications for
64-bit Windows, or 32-bit versions of all applications for 32-bit Windows. Mixing
the "bitness" of these programs will lead to errors.
You may then use pip to install ocrmypdf:
* ``pip install ocrmypdf``
OCRmyPDF will check the Windows Registry and standard locations in your Program Files
for third party software it needs (specifically, Tesseract and Ghostscript). To
override the versions OCRmyPDF selects, you can modify the ``PATH`` environment
variable. `Follow these directions <https://www.computerhope.com/issues/ch000549.htm#dospath>`_
to change the PATH.
